F1 Bahrain pre-season test - Day 2
Minute by minute updates on the second day of the 2023 F1 Bahrain pre-season test
After Max Verstappen topped yesterday's opening day of running for Red Bull, on-track action resumes from 07:00 GMT (10:00 local time).
All three days follow the same schedule, with running taking place from 10:00 until 14:15, and from 15:15 until 19:30 (all local time), pausing for a lunch break.
All 10 teams are set to be in action for the Bahrain pre-season test, the only opportunity teams will have to properly put their cars through their paces before the 2023 season proper gets under way next weekend.
More: F1 Bahrain test driver line-up
The Bahrain pre-season test will take place on 23-25 February ahead of the 2023 F1 season opener at the same venue, the Bahrain Grand Prix, on 3-5 March.

In terms of laps completed today, here is how things currently stack up:
Williams: 120
Aston Martin: 110
Alfa Romeo: 107
Haas: 102
McLaren: 99
Red Bull: 94
Mercedes: 93
Ferrari: 92
Alpine: 74
